Transaction 324e6ce909bb9092c65c67bfca633041df00c6f643695f4410894d181a71549e

1 Input
2 Outputs
  • 324e6ce909bb9092c65c67bfca633041df00c6f643695f4410894d181a71549e:0
  • value  1000000
    address  15Kbqr9ZfdtqyM9YsDcg1HMi1TWHeHJovJ
  • 324e6ce909bb9092c65c67bfca633041df00c6f643695f4410894d181a71549e:1
  • value  18160105
    address  3KUXYwHDLqYoHhNuhzYKrmNbpWYWSBbukr